titleOfInvention |
Recombinant dna coding for signal peptide, selective interacting polypeptide and membrane anchoring sequence |
abstract |
A recombinant DNA sequence comprises a first DNA fragment coding for a first amino acid sequence serving as a signal peptide capable of acting in a Gram positive host, operably linked to a second DNA fragment coding for a second sequence d amino acids which are not normally present on the surface of Gram negative bacteria, and capable of selective interaction, said second DNA fragment being functionally linked to a third DNA fragment coding for a third acid sequence amines capable of acting in a Gram positive host as a cell wall crossing and membrane anchoring sequence; an expression vector or plasmid containing said recombinant DNA sequence; a Gram-positive bacterial cell containing such a vector or plasmid; and a method for selective isolation or identification of Gram positive bacterial cells. |
